Zetas cartel boss, wanted in U.S., nabbed in Mexico. (San Antonio Express-News)
more at the linkMexican marines arrested the Zetas drug cartel's notorious leader, Miguel Treviño Morales, on Monday morning, Mexican officials said, swooping down in a helicopter to capture the ruthless fugitive.
Treviño Morales, considered a merciless killer behind thousands of slayings and a criminal mastermind who rose to power over the gang's founding members, was caught with a bodyguard and an accountant as his truck traveled southwest of the border city of Nuevo Laredo, said Eduardo Sánchez, the spokesman on security issues for Mexican President Enrique Peña Nieto.
The drug kingpin is wanted for a host of crimes in Mexico, Sánchez said, including the deaths of nearly 300 immigrants in the northern town of San Fernando.
The men were traveling with eight rifles and $2 million in cash, Sánchez said.
Treviño Morales is wanted in the United States on charges of drug trafficking, money laundering and murder.
Known by his radio call sign El 40, or Cuarenta in Spanish, Treviño Morales has the most-feared name on the stretch of the Rio Grande between Texas and the Mexican states of Coahuila and Tamaulipas.
